Grado

Suspended between the earth and the sea, Grado rises in the midst of the most northerly of the lagoons of the Adriatic, in Friuli Venezia Giulia. The Grado lagoon includes about 30 islands and two nature reserves, which preserve their biodiversity.

Gargnano

Gargnano is located on the west bank of Lake Garda, in the middle of the Alto Garda Bresciano Park. The town has one of the most beautiful historic centers on Lake Garda. To discover the flavors of the place, there is no better place than the Limonaie.
